ATLANTA -- Jeff Teague and the Atlanta Hawks had been in this situation a couple of times already this season. So when the Orlando Magic erased Atlantas 17-point lead in the third quarter, Teague wanted to be a calming influence. "Were still learning every day," he said. "I was glad to see us bounce back, get the lead back up and make plays at the end. Hard work is paying off." Teague had 19 points and 13 assists, Paul Millsap scored 18 points with 11 rebounds and the Hawks beat Orlando 104-94 on Saturday night. Arron Afflalo finished with 21 points for the Magic, who have dropped 15 straight on the road dating to last March 4. Mike Scott had 17 points in a reserve role and Al Horford scored 15 and Kyle Korver added 14 for Atlanta. Korver made a 3 in his 79th consecutive game to surpass Dennis Scott and tie Michael Adams for second place on the NBA career list. After Korver hit a 3 on a fast break late in the fourth, Teagues fastbreak layup made it 97-88 with 1:41 remaining. The Hawks have won nine straight over the Magic at Philips Arena. Jameer Nelson and Andrew Nicholson each finished with 13 points for Orlando. Atlanta took the games first double-digit lead at 57-47 on Millsaps jumper with 9:30 left in the third. DeMarre Carroll followed with a 3 and Millsap hit a layup for a 15-point lead that caused Orlando coach Jacque Vaughn to call a timeout. "Guys were just getting in position where they were open," Teague said. "I was hitting them, and they were making shots. Paul and Kyle had their pick and pop all night, and they were making them. When I was getting in the lane, I was doing my best to draw defenders and kick it to them." Carrolls reverse dunk a couple of minutes later put the Hawks ahead by 17 for the games biggest lead, but the Magic went on a 23-7 run that ended with Andrew Nicholsons hook shot in the final minute of the third and gave Orlando a 71-70 lead. The Magic, who dropped to 0-3 on the road this season, got back in contention defensively by shutting down the passing lanes and forcing Atlanta to wind down the shot clock on multiple possessions late in the third and early in the fourth. "We fought our way back into the game," Vaughn said. "That unit that was on the floor gave us a lot of energy on the second night of a back-to-back and got us back into the game, take the lead. Great resolve by that group over there -- the Hawks -- making shots." ETwaun Moore and Afflalo hit consecutive 3s midway through the final period to cut the lead to 79-77, and Hawks coach Mike Budenholzer called a timeout. Afflalo 3s put the Magic up 88-87 with 3:50 remaining, but they didnt lead again. "Theres just no room for error at that point," Afflalo said. "We just couldnt close the game off tonight." Teague, secure in his role after Atlanta re-signed him to a multiyear contract last summer, is showing the kind of leadership that Budenholzer wants from his point guard. "I think hes really starting to understand what were saying," Budenholzer said after his team improved to 3-3. "I think for the last week to 10 days that hes had a lot of opportunities and a lot of responsibility for the way we play. Hes doing a lot of good things. I think hes going to get better and better. " NOTES: Dana Barros set the NBA mark by hitting a 3 in 89 straight games from Dec. 23, 1994-Jan. 12, 1996, during stints with Philadelphia and Boston. ... Adams made a 3 in 79 straight games during the 1987-88 and 1988-89 seasons with Denver. ... Some are more egregious than others. Chicago Bulls guard Derrick Rose opted to call out his teammates in a postgame interview following Mondays loss to the Cleveland Cavaliers. Everybody has to be on the same page. Until then, were going to continue to get our (expletive) kicked, Rose said. Were not communicating while were on the floor to one another. Everybody is quiet. Trust plays a part, but communicating on defense in a team sport is huge. Weve got to give a better effort. It seems like were not even competing. Its (expletive) irritating. The Bulls were handed their sixth loss in eight games by the Cavaliers and shot 37.5 percent from the field. They were out-rebounded by a 54-40 margin and Rose scored 18 points on 5-of-14 field-goal shooting. Rose should be one of the last players to preach about having an edge and communicating when hes been heavily criticized for not playing through pain and sacrificing for his teammates. He has missed plenty of time with various injuries and probably would sit two or three games with a hangnail. This is the same Rose who said he is worried about his future and doesnt want to go to meetings or his sons graduation all sore. Suck it up, Derrick. Your concern about long term doesnt hold much weight, and now is when the Bulls need you the most. Including the Cleveland game, Rose shot no better than 35 percent five times over a 12-game stretch. Everybody has a bad game here and there, but Rose is supposed to be the leader of the Bulls and one of the top guards in the league. By no means am I trying to question Roses ability or imply hes soft because he is still a top scorer in the league and hasnt proven it on a consistent basis. Bulls coach Tom Thibodeau said his team isnt giving multiple efforts or concentrating on the floor. The Bulls arent doing their jobs and that must change, according to the gritty and defensive-minded coach. Forward Taj Gibson got some things off his chest, too. All the talk must have resonated with the Bulls, who came out like wild banshees with Thursdays 104-81 beating of the defending champion San Antonio Spurs. Rose scored a game-high 22 points and the defensive effort was there, holding the Spurs below 100 points and 37 percent shooting. San Antonios big four of Tim Duncan, Tony Parker, Manu Ginobili and Kawhi Leonard were all present and didnt produce much, leading coach Gregg Popovich to say his teams effort was humiliating and embarrassing. It has to be an accomplished feeling to get under the skin of one of the top coaches the likes of which the NBA has never seen before. You go through ups and downs through the course of a season and its how you navigate through those things, Thibodeau said. The important thing is to be mentally tough through adversity and concentrate on whats important and thats trying to improve. The Bulls will be tested through the course of the next eight games, with seven of those coming on the road, including Fridays Big D showdown with the Dallas Mavericks. Chicago is going through the gauntlet against Atlanta, Cleveland, San Antonio, Dallas, Miami, Golden State, Phoenix and Houston. Its mettle will be tested on all accounts. Rose and the Bulls will make the playoffs this season and are currently the No. 4 seed in the East. Before that happens, there will probably be some soul searching once again, private meetings and inspirational words. The Bulls responded positively in their recent hiccup, so theres hope they can steer clear of any controversy moving forward. Like Thibodeau said, there will be ups and downs, and its all about handling adversity the right way.
